The SF Bay Area remains the epicenter of B2B and tech, especially for startups aiming to build something big.
Advantages of being in the Bay Area include unmatched density of B2B talent, access to capital, and proximity to key partners and customers.
Being based in the Bay Area signals legitimacy and credibility, accelerating learning and feedback loops, and enhancing network effects.
The Bay Area is still the hub for B2B, SaaS, and AI innovation, offering various resources, networks, and talent for scaling startups.
Despite the benefits, the SF Bay Area might not be suitable for startups with strong access to local engineering talent, customers, or partners elsewhere.
Challenges of moving to the Bay Area include time zone discrepancies, high cost of living, and competition intensities.
